what is cascade controller ?..

Answer / kumar

A cascade control system is a multiple-loop system where the primary variable is controlled by adjusting the setpoint of a related secondary variable controller. The secondary variable then affects the primary variable through the process.

what is cascade controller ?..

Answer / www.islamqa.com

# The cascade control is a control strategy used to have
more stabilization in the control loop.

# Actually we don't need to wait till we have an error in
Pv to start the corrective action, the secondary controller
start responding for any small load disturbance, so we have
more predictable response and more stabilized loop.

# For the loop structure, we have the primary control loop
(master controller) give its o/p to the set point port of
the secondary control loop (slave controller) & the o/p of
secondary controller is connected with the final control
element.

# A good example for cascade is: any process with
controller and the final control element is a "valve with
positioner", here we have the secondary contoller is the
positioner itself which has a secondary closed loop with
the valve.
